    Frequently Asked Questions

    Yes, Mirvac has historically paid two unfranked shareholder dividends a year in February and August.

    No, Mirvac’s dividend reinvestment plan is currently suspended. From time to time, the company offers eligible shareholders the opportunity to reinvest all or some of their dividends into additional Mirvac shares.

    Mirvac Group listed on the ASX on 16 June 1999.

    About Mirvac Group

    Mirvac Group (ASX: MGR) is a diversified property group with interests across residential and master-planned communities, office and industrial, retail, and build-to-rent sectors. The company has around $35 billion in assets currently under management, mainly in Sydney, Melbourne, Brisbane, and Perth. 

    Around 80% of Mirvac’s earnings come from a predictable commercial property portfolio, more than half of which is offices and another quarter retail. The company also holds a small industrial portfolio and a fledgling build-to-rent residential portfolio.

    Mr James Morrison Millar Non-Executive Director Nov 2009
    Mr Millar was appointed a Non-Executive Director of Mirvac in November 2009. He is the former Chief Executive Officer of Ernst & Young (EY) in the Oceania Region, and was a Director on their global board. James commenced his career in the Insolvency & Reconstruction practice at EY, being involved in a number of sizeable corporate workouts. He has qualifications in both business and accounting. James is currently the Chair of the Export Finance Australia and Cambooya Pty Ltd, and a Director of Credit Corp Group Limited. James serves a number of charities and is Chair of the Vincent Fairfax Family Foundation and Director of Vincent Fairfax Ethics in Leadership Foundation.

    Mr Peter Stanley Nash Non-Executive Director Nov 2018
    Mr Nash is currently the Chair of Johns Lyng Group Limited (appointed October 2017) and a Director of Westpac Banking Corporation (appointed March 2018) and ASX Limited (appointed June 2019). Peter was a Senior Partner with KPMG until September 2017, having been admitted to the partnership of KPMG Australia in 1993. He served as the National Chair of KPMG Australia from 2011 until August 2017, where he was responsible for the overall governance and strategic positioning of KPMG in Australia. In this role, Peter also served as a member of KPMG's Global and Regional Boards. Peter's previous positions with KPMG included Regional Head of Audit for Asia Pacific, National Managing Partner for Audit in Australia and Head of KPMG Financial Services.
